Released September 8th, 2017, 'The Dark Files' stars David Campfield, Barry Eisler, Paul Fagan, Christopher P. Garetano The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 26 min, and received a user score of 68 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 4 respected users.
Interested in knowing what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"The Dark Files is an investigative docu-drama chronicling former CIA operative Barry Eisler, award-winning journalist Steve Volk, and documentarian Christopher Garetano's exploration into the mythologies, conspiracies and accusations that surround Camp Hero, an abandoned military base in Montauk, Long Island."
